    Google Maps now used by over 1 billion people every month

    Google Maps last week turned 15 years old. Google Maps was launched on Feb 8, 2005, and has become the most utilised map in the world.

    GumGum raises $22M; reaches record revenue in 2019

    GumGum yesterday announced it has raised $22M in a Series-D funding round. GumGum, founded in 2008, is a company providing solutions for advertising and media. Last year, GumGum achieved $155M in global revenue.

    Verizon Media launches a new search engine powered by Bing

    Verizon Media last month launched OneSearch, a new search engine powered by Bing, that promises to not track, store, or share personal or search data with advertisers.
